CO-CHAIR VACANCY

We now have a vacancy for 1 of the 2 co-chair positions.

If you're interested in running for co-chair, please use this form to declare your candidacy or to nominate another member of Sacramento DSA. Members that are nominated by another member of the chapter will be notified and can accept or decline by the nomination deadline, Sept. 14, 2024.

This is an interim position, which the winning candidate will fill until the chapter Steering Committee Elections in November of this year.

Responsibilities: Co-chairs are charged with drafting the agenda for all Steering Committee business meetings and all General Membership meetings. They assume ultimate responsibility for the actions and operations of the local chapter. Both co-chairs are expected to attend all Steering Committee and General Membership meetings. At all meetings, one co-chair must assume parliamentary responsibilities while the other runs the meeting.
